Roscoe waltzed into their match on Friday with five straight wins... but they left with six. They managed a 48-44 victory over the Clyde Bulldogs. For the Plowboys, this counts as revenge for the 52-26 win the Bulldogs walked away with the last time they faced one another back in December of 2014.
Despite the loss, Clyde still got an impressive performance from Madeline Underwood, who dropped a double-double on 21 points and 20 boards. Underwood has been hot, having posted ten or more rebounds the last seven times she's played. Mikayla Kinslow was another key player, putting up six points along with seven rebounds and six assists.
Roscoe has been performing incredibly well recently as they've won nine of their last ten contests, which provided a nice bump to their 14-6 record this season. The wins came thanks to their defensive effort, having only surrendered 28.6 points per game. As for Clyde, their defeat ended an eight-game streak of wins at home dating back to last season and dropped them to 14-5.
Roscoe will host Bangs at 2:30 p.m. on Tuesday. Roscoe is facing Bangs at the right time seeing as Bangs is stuck on an eight-game losing streak. As for Clyde, they won't have much time to rest: their next game is against New Deal at 8:00 a.m. on Saturday.
